A major real estate fund has unloaded a significant chunk of its position in Cousins Properties, selling off roughly $62 million in stock. The move raises questions about the outlook for office-focused real estate investment trusts, especially those concentrated in the Sun Belt.
Cousins Properties is known for managing Class A office spaces in fast-growing markets like Atlanta, Austin, Charlotte, and Dallas. The company has long pitched itself as a go-to option for corporate tenants looking for premium, well-located space in regions with strong population and job growth. That strategy has served it well in recent years, as many companies shifted operations to warmer, lower-cost cities.
But the recent sell-off suggests that at least one large institutional investor sees headwinds ahead. Office REITs have faced persistent pressure from hybrid work trends, rising interest rates, and concerns about commercial real estate valuations. Even high-quality properties in growing markets are not immune to these broader challenges.
The fund's decision to reduce its stake could signal a belief that the stock's upside is limited, or that better opportunities exist elsewhere. It may also reflect a broader rotation away from office assets as investors reassess the sector's long-term stability. For now, Cousins Properties continues to report steady leasing activity, but the stock sale adds a note of caution to the narrative.
